Every approved vendor can start with a public profile. Vendors who want their own shareable web presence can upgrade to a dedicated website from the vendor portal.
Included profiles help shoppers find vendors on the market website without requiring a separate paid vendor site.
Vendors can show their logo, banner, story, product style, social links, and preferred contact details.
A dedicated website gives vendors a cleaner link for business cards, social bios, booth signage, and repeat shoppers.
The vendor website still starts from an approved vendor account connected to the owner marketplace.
Public products can support browsing and discovery when the vendor or market wants to show inventory online.
Online store checkout is coming soon. For now, vendors can use the website tier for a dedicated public web presence.
Owners provide vendor access first. Once the vendor account exists, the vendor can choose whether a dedicated website makes sense for their business.
